Hike in DTC drivers’ salaries

On Monday, CM Arvind Kejriwal announced that salaries of all Delhi Transport Coporation (DTC) contractual drivers would be hiked by Rs. 2,500 to Rs.4,000.

September onwards, there will be a hike in salaries. From Rs.4 to Rs. 5 per km per month for up to 2,250 km. And drivrs driving more than 2,250 km per month would be paid Rs. 6 per km. Moreover, the government would come up with awards for best drivers and conductors.
